Elektroda.pl
Elektroda.pl
X
Proszę, dodaj wyjątek www.elektroda.pl do Adblock.
Dzięki temu, że oglądasz reklamy, wspierasz portal i użytkowników.

[Atmega8][avr-gcc] - Odczytywanie rezystancji przez ADC z czujnika dymu i gazów

paszport 04 Maj 2016 10:34 909 7
  • #1 04 Maj 2016 10:34
    paszport
    Poziom 4  

    Witam, chciałbym się dowiedzieć, jak i z czego wykonać układ do pomiaru rezystancji przez przetwornik ADC atmegi8. Rezystancja ma być mierzona z czujnika MQ-2 dymu i gazów łatwopalnych, i po przekroczeniu wartości progowej (8 MOhm) wykona się instrukcja warunkowa w pętli while lub poprzez przerwanie, zaznaczam, iż jestem początkujący w tym temacie. Za pomoc z góry dziękuje.

    0 7
  • #2 04 Maj 2016 11:01
    94075
    Użytkownik usunął konto  
  • #3 04 Maj 2016 11:04
    tadzik85
    Poziom 38  

    paszport napisał:
    MQ-2 dymu i gazów łatwopalnych,

    To nie sensor dymu.

    paszport napisał:
    wartości progowej (8 MOhm)


    Nie wiem skąd ta wartość progowa.

    0
  • #5 04 Maj 2016 11:18
    2675900
    Użytkownik usunął konto  
  • #6 04 Maj 2016 11:37
    tadzik85
    Poziom 38  

    piotrva napisał:
    Ponadto wiadomo, że rezystancja zmienia się w zakresie 3-30 kOhm


    Nie prawda. To rozrzut parametrów takie rezystancje mogą posiadać. Rezystancja obciążenia powinna być równa rezystancji sensora w czystym powietrzu dla otrzymania optymalnego zakresu pomiarowego.

    Poza tym po tym sensorze za wiele bym nie oczekiwał.

    0
  • #7 04 Maj 2016 12:08
    paszport
    Poziom 4  

    To jest ten czujnik z podstawką:
    Link

    Wyjście cyfrowe, może się nadać do tego, iż gdy gaz jest wykryty przechodzi w stan niski. I ta czujka jest podłączona dajmy na to do PINC5 i gdy wykryje gaz w instrukcji warunkowej if(bit_is_clear(PINC,5)){wykonanie instrukcji} Może tak być?

    0
  • #8 04 Maj 2016 12:18
    2675900
    Użytkownik usunął konto